One of the most common uses of lasers is in medical treatments Laser surgery has become increasingly popular due to its minimally invasive nature and precision From eye surgeries to cosmetic procedures, lasers are used to target specific tissues without damaging surrounding areas Laser technology has transformed the field of medicine, allowing for safer and more effective treatments for a wide range of conditions.
In addition to medical applications, lasers are also widely used in manufacturing and industry Laser cutting and welding have revolutionized the manufacturing process, allowing for more precise and efficient production of a wide range of items From automotive parts to electronics, lasers are used to cut, shape, and weld materials with incredible precision The speed and accuracy of laser technology have greatly improved efficiency and quality in manufacturing processes.

In the field of communications, lasers are used in fiber optics to transmit data at lightning-fast speeds Fiber optic cables use lasers to send pulses of light through glass fibers, allowing for high-speed data transmission over long distances This technology is used in telecommunications networks, internet connections, and even in the transmission of television signals The speed and reliability of laser technology have greatly improved communication systems around the world.
